The Lord spake unto Moses This is here premised to show that Moses did not confer the priesthood upon his brother Aaron because of his relation or affection to him, but by God's appointment. Take Aaron, and his sons with him All directions which were needful being given respecting sacrifices, and the rites belonging to them, Moses is now ordered to consecrate the priests according to the injunctions given before, Exodus 28., Exodus 28:29., and 30.
